Send us a text In today's episode, Chris and Danny talk about what's currently on their minds as they look ahead to 2026, and why so many people feel uneasy about the financial and economic landscape right now. They touch on the growing political and economic tensions shaping the moment, from uncertainty around monetary policy and inflation to broader concern about debt, markets, and global trade.  Rather than trying to predict the future, the conversation focuses on what you can control.
